Cross Cultural Awareness Training

Workshops are designed for government and non-government organisations who wish to provide a more sensitive and effective service to our culturally diverse community.

If you have a group of people requiring this training our staff can come to your place of work, alternatively we hold numerous workshops throughout the year which individuals can attend. Training can be designed to suit your particular needs and we will meet with you to design a specific program.

The program is provided by people who work in the area of migrant services and have direct experience and awareness of current issues in the provision of settlement to people from non-English speaking backgrounds.
